WebIn Combinations ABC is the same as ACB because you are combining the same letters (or people). Now, there are 6 (3 factorial) permutations of ABC. Therefore, to calculate the number of combinations of 3 people (or letters) from a set of six, you need to divide 6! by 3!. WebWhat is a Combination? A combination is a unique subset chosen from a larger whole. A combination doesn't care about the order of the elements you choose. That is, if you chose A and B from a set of A, B, and C, it's the same as picking B and A.. Combinations vs. Permutations.
